Hi my name is John and I started as an apprentice at the age of fifteen, having left school with no formal qualifications. As many other apprentices I attended college on a day release basis for the duration of the apprenticeship.
Whilst studying for an Engineering H.N.D I developed an interest in mathematics and studied two units with the Open University which gained me an entry onto a B.Ed degree.
I have since taught Maths at secondary level for two years and for a year in an F.E College I also teach in workshop on a trade related courses.
I think it's important to understand the needs of the pupil and try to identify and target the areas where they lack understanding and try to improve on the basic building blocks first; unfortunately modern society is very demanding and there is a greater emphasis placed on achieving goals and ticking boxes than there is on the pupil actually learning.
I have some experience of working with a variety of students of all ages some with learning difficulties. On my profile I have stated GCSE level but at a pinch I could probably cover some at Advanced level.
I still take an interest in things and can some times go off on one and investigate for example prime numbers, the golden ratio or the difference between nothing and zero.
To conclude I'm an easy going guy who likes to help where possible and endeavours to adapt a flexible approach to my teaching and learning style.
